Role Overview

Cboe's Cybersecurity team is seeking an Application Security Engineer to develop their expertise in practical, code‑adjacent security within a collaborative and fast‑paced environment. This role works closely with application and platform engineering teams to help design, build, and deploy secure containerized services on Kubernetes, applying security fundamentals within defined processes and with guidance from senior engineers. The ideal candidate brings hands‑on software development experience and a genuine interest in growing their application security skills on real‑world challenges. This role reports to the Manager, Cybersecurity.

Your responsibilities will be:
Secure Development Partnership
  • Partner with engineering teams to improve security of containerized services running on Kubernetes
  • Participate in secure design reviews and threat modeling for new features, services, and APIs
  • Perform code‑level security reviews and provide clear, actionable remediation guidance to developers
Security Tooling & CI/CD Integration
  • Help integrate and operate security tooling in CI/CD pipelines, including SAST, dependency and container image scanning (SCA), and secret detection
  • Validate and triage security findings — distinguishing real risk from false positives and helping prioritize remediation based on impact
Container & Kubernetes Security
  • Contribute to container image security practices including secure base image usage, dependency hygiene, and attack surface reduction
  • Assist in defining and applying secure coding and deployment standards for Kubernetes workloads, APIs, and service‑to‑service communication
Incident Support & Growth
  • Support incident response and post‑incident reviews by helping analyze root causes and contributing to preventative fixes
  • Continuously grow application and Kubernetes security skills through hands‑on work and mentorship from senior team members
The ideal candidate has:
  • 2+ years of professional experience in software engineering, application security, or a closely related role
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Security, or a related field
  • Hands‑on software development experience, including building, testing, and deploying production services and comfort reading and modifying existing codebases
  • Experience building and running Docker/OCI containers, with an understanding of container images, layers, and runtime behavior
  • Familiarity with Kubernetes, including deploying or supporting applications and working with core primitives (pods, deployments, services, ingress) and basic security concepts (RBAC, namespaces, service accounts)
  • Working knowledge of common web and API vulnerabilities (authentication/authorization issues, injection, SSRF, etc.) and secure coding practices
  • Proficiency in at least one backend programming language (e.g., Go, Java, C#, Python, Node.js) and experience with modern CI/CD workflows and Git‑based development
  • Exposure to application security tooling such as SAST, dependency or container image scanning, or secret scanning tools
